Method 1: Using Windows Built-in Tools

If your Dell laptop is running on Windows 10 or Windows 11, you can use the built-in reset feature to wipe your hard drive.

Steps to Wipe the Drive

  1. Open Settings: Click on the Start menu and select the “Settings” gear icon.
  2. Go to Update & Security: Click on “Update & Security” in the Settings window.
  3. Select Recovery Options: Navigate to the “Recovery” tab on the left.
  4. Click on Get Started: Under the “Reset this PC” section, click on the “Get started” button.
  5. Choose an Option: When prompted, select “Remove everything” to ensure all data is wiped from your hard drive.
  6. Select Clean the Drive: You will have the option to just remove files or remove files and clean the drive (which is more secure). Choose the latter option for a thorough wipe.
  7. Follow the Prompts: Follow the on-screen instructions to complete the process.

Method 2: Using the Dell Data Wipe Utility

Dell provides its own utility that makes it easier to wipe the hard drive on its laptops.

Steps to Use the Dell Data Wipe Utility

  1. Restart Your Laptop: Make sure the laptop is turned off, then turn it back on.
  2. Access BIOS: Immediately press the F2 key when you see the Dell logo to enter the BIOS settings.
  3. Navigate to the Utility: Use the arrow keys to navigate to the “Security” tab.
  4. Select Data Wipe: Find and select the “Data Wipe” option and follow the prompts to start the wiping process.
  5. Confirm Your Selection: You may need to confirm your decision to proceed with the wipe.

Method 4: Using Command Prompt

Another advanced method to wipe a hard drive is by using the Command Prompt. This method allows you to format the disk directly.

Steps to Use Command Prompt

  1. Open Command Prompt as Administrator: Search for “cmd” in the Windows search bar, right-click on it, and select “Run as administrator”.
  2. Use the Diskpart Command: Type diskpart and press Enter.
  3. List Disk Drives: Type list disk and press Enter. This command shows all disks connected to your laptop.
  4. Select the Disk: Find the disk you want to wipe (usually Disk 0 for the main hard drive). Type select disk [X] (replace [X] with disk number) and press Enter.
  5. Clean the Disk: Type clean and press Enter. This command removes all partitions and data from the selected disk.
  6. Create a New Partition: You can also create a new partition by typing create partition primary if you intend to use the disk afterward.

What is the difference between a simple format and a complete wipe?

A simple format of a hard drive erases the file system structure while leaving the data intact until it is overwritten. This means that the files are not actually removed from the drive, making them recoverable with the right software. Using just a format may not be sufficient if you are concerned about data security, as someone with the right tools could potentially recover your erased files.

On the other hand, a complete wipe involves overwriting the entire disk with random data, making it significantly more difficult to recover any old files. This process can take longer but is vital if you want to ensure that sensitive information is irretrievable. Wiping software often includes features that comply with data sanitization standards, adding an extra layer of security.
